Background & policy context:
The Action aims at providing the necessary final studies and engineering designs for:
- the development of on-shore power supply technology to the Port of Igoumenitsa,
- the introduction of renewable energy sources to the power system of the Port, and
- the creation of a central power management system that will regulate the energy network of the Port, maximising the environmental and financial profits for the Port and the entire area.
Objectives:
The overall objective of the Action is to help transforming Igoumenitsa Port into an energy hub of the Adriatic-Ionian Sea, providing sustainable solutions for the port maritime and vehicle traffic.
The studies will include aspects such as installing chargers for electric vehicles, assessing different solutions to supply electricity to ships at berth and the integration of Renewable Energy Sources to support the production of clean energy.
